INTRODUCTION Resort is a place with pleasant environment and atmosphere conducive to comfort, healthful relaxation and rest, offering food, sleeping accommodations and recreational facilities to the public for a fee remuneration (DOT). Resorts may be categorized by location, quality of amenities and services, seasonality, price built of activity. Going to a resort has long been past time of Filipinos and even foreigners, our country is blessed with mountains, like, rivers and springs. Nowadays, resorts have been one of the main centers of tourism. Resorts are found anywhere, east, west, north, south, high up in the mountains at the foot of the mountains, along the seashore and elsewhere.
